Manufacturing Science by Amitabha Ghosh and Asok Kumar Mallik is a core engineering textbook that bridges the gap between theoretical principles and practical manufacturing applications. Its primary feature is an analytical approach that explains the physics and mechanics behind common industrial processes. Key Content Features

"Manufacturing Science" by Amitabha Ghosh and Mallik is a comprehensive textbook that covers the fundamental concepts of manufacturing processes, including machining, machine tools, and manufacturing systems. The book provides a detailed analysis of various manufacturing processes, such as metal cutting, forming, and welding, as well as non-traditional machining methods.
